Molding SMD Power Inductors - SMS0630 Series
Product Overview
The SHENZHEN LANTU MICRO ELECTRIC TECHNOLOGY CO., LTD. SMS0630 Series offers ultra-high current SMD power inductors designed for high-density installations. These thin-profile inductors feature low DC resistance and exceptional current handling capabilities. Their magnetic shielding provides strong anti-electromagnetic interference, while the integral construction ensures high reliability and excellent vibration resistance. The composite structure minimizes buzz noise, and the low-loss alloy powder die-casting contributes to low impedance and small parasitic capacitance, resulting in high efficiency and reduced core eddy-current loss. These inductors are suitable for frequencies up to 3MHz and have an absolute maximum voltage of 30VDC, complying with RoHS, Halogen Free, and REACH standards.

Technical Specifications
Electrical Characteristics
| Part No | Inductance (H) @0A | Tol | DCR (m) Typical | Saturation Current (A) Typical | Heat Rating Current (A) Typical |
|---|---|---|---|---|---|
| SMS0630-R10M | 0.10 | 20% | 1.40 | 60.00 | 32.00 |
| SMS0630-R15M | 0.15 | 20% | 1.55 | 41.00 | 30.00 |
| SMS0630-R22M | 0.22 | 20% | 1.60 | 35.00 | 25.00 |
| SMS0630-R47M | 0.47 | 20% | 4.00 | 20.00 | 18.00 |
| SMS0630-R68M | 0.68 | 20% | 4.75 | 19.00 | 16.00 |
| SMS0630-1R0M | 1.0 | 20% | 7.60 | 16.00 | 13.00 |
| SMS0630-1R5M | 1.5 | 20% | 13.20 | 14.00 | 12.50 |
| SMS0630-2R2M | 2.2 | 20% | 16.50 | 11.50 | 8.50 |
| SMS0630-3R3M | 3.3 | 20% | 24.50 | 9.50 | 7.00 |
| SMS0630-4R7M | 4.7 | 20% | 35.00 | 6.55 | 6.00 |
| SMS0630-5R6M | 5.6 | 20% | 36.00 | 6.35 | 5.70 |
| SMS0630-6R8M | 6.8 | 20% | 44.30 | 6.00 | 5.10 |
| SMS0630-8R2M | 8.2 | 20% | 60.00 | 6.00 | 5.00 |
| SMS0630-100M | 10 | 20% | 64.50 | 5.50 | 4.50 |
| SMS0630-150M | 15 | 20% | 103.00 | 4.50 | 3.10 |
| SMS0630-220M | 22 | 20% | 180.00 | 3.50 | 2.60 |
| SMS0630-330M | 33 | 20% | 250.00 | 3.00 | 2.00 |
| SMS0630-470M | 47 | 20% | 310.00 | 2.00 | 1.50 |

Product Identification
Format: SMS 0630 R68 M T
- Type: SMS (Molding SMD Power Inductor)
- Inductance: e.g., R68 = 0.68 uH
- External Dimensions (LWH) (mm): 0630 (7.16.63.0)
- Inductance Tolerance: J:5%, K: 10%, L: 15%, M: 20%, P: 25%, N: 30%
- Packing: T (Tape & Reel), B (Bulk Package)

Reminders for Using These Products
- Storage: Within 12 months, under conditions of 5~40C and 35~65% RH.
- Environment: Avoid gas corrosive environments (salt, acid, alkali, etc.).
- Handling: Avoid direct contact with terminals due to hand oils; handle carefully to prevent damage.
- Terminal Bending: Do not excessively bend terminals to avoid wire fracture.
- Cleaning: Do not rinse coils; contact the manufacturer if cleaning is necessary.
- Magnetism: Keep away from magnets or magnetic fields.
- Preheating: Preheat components before soldering, with a temperature difference not exceeding 150C between solder and chip temperature.
- Soldering Corrections: Perform within specified conditions; overheating can cause issues.
- Thermal Design: Account for self-heating when power is on.
- Non-magnetic Shield Type: Careful layout is required to prevent malfunction due to magnetic interference.
